Favourites Manchester City and Real Madrid remain alive after getting through the round of 16 in contrasting circumstances.
Following Tuesday and Wednesday’s Champions League round-of-16 ties, we now know four of the eight teams qualified for 2023-24 quarter-finals, with some familiar names still in the hunt for UEFA’s top club prize once again.
Bayern and PSG first to reach the last eight
In the first of this week’s last 16 games, 2010, 2013 and 2020 winners Bayern Munich had little difficulty overturning a 1-0 first-leg deficit against Lazio, with Harry Kane’s double in Germany leading the Bundesliga giants to a 3-1 aggregate triumph.
Also on Tuesday, Real Madrid target Kylian Mbappé stole the show in the second leg of Paris Saint-Germain’s tie against Real Sociedad, netting a brace in northern Spain as the 2020 runners-up completed a 4-1 win over the Basque side.
City make light work of Copenhagen, Madrid squeeze past Leipzig
On Wednesday, both 14-time champions Madrid and 2023 winners Manchester City were expected to progress to the quarter-finals with little bother after winning away from home in the first leg. And so it proved for City, with Copenhagen no match for the favourites to win this year’s competition once again. Los Blancos, however, had a rather more nervy time of it, sneaking through by a solitary goal after a draw at the Bernabeú.
When is the 2023-24 Champions League quarter-final draw?
The draw for the quarter-finals, semi-finals and final (i.e. home/away team) is on Friday 15 March. The round of 16 concludes two days earlier on Wednesday 13 March.

While the rest of the knockout rounds are played over two legs, the final will be a one-off tie at Wembley Stadium in London, which hosted the 2011 and 2013 finals, won by Barcelona and Bayern Munich respectively.
